I've done this twice. $494 and $496, both from Safelite, in different states. The sound-insulated glass is a) proprietary, b) expensive and c) tender.

My $235 replacement looked good on inspection, however these guys did it in 30 minutes and released it to me with the windshield taped up for 24 hours. Most of my replacements had at least a half day wait for the sealant to cook. I'm guessing this repair will fail but since I have the option to work at home I left it in my garage the rest of the night and the next day. We'll see if it holds up.
